The RA continued their pre-season programme with an away fixture at Teesside League outfit Richmond Mavericks.
The RA were two goals up inside the first 15 minutes with goals from Steve Allison (8mins) and Jordan Hanratty (12mins) and they looked to be the better side. However they let the Mavericks back into it as Adam Emson bagged a brace to level the scores on 22 and 27 minutes.
New boy Aaron Ramsbottom was brought down in the area on 37 minutes to give the RA the opportunity to re-take the lead. Steve Allison's spot kick was however saved low to the keeper's right. Two minutes later Aaron Ramsbottom had the ball in the net but he was ruled offside.
The Athletic did get their noses back in front just before the break as Ramsbottom finally got his reward on 44 mins.
The RA cemented their authority in the second half as Dale Elgie headed a fourth from Ramsbottom's cross on 58 mins and Steve Allison scored his second on 74 mins.
The Mavericks completed the scoring when Martin Clark netted with 13 minutes to go.
